The Montevallo Bulldogs played their Jamboree game Friday, Aug 23 against Dallas County.
“It was a close, fierce, intense and competitive game,” senior linebacker Aaron Terrill said.
Dallas County barely managed to come out on top after a 60-minute battle, and the Bulldogs fell 7-15.
The Bulldogs then played Fultondale, Friday, Aug. 30.  The Bulldogs lost this game, 0-42.
“We plan to continue to work hard,” head coach Andrew Zow said.  “The team plans to have a successful season and everybody has high expectations for this very talented football team.  We don’t take this loss too hard; we look at mistakes and work to improve every game, win or lose.”
Over all, the Bulldogs had a total of 150 rushing yards and 36 passing yards. Fultondale, on the other hand, had 325 rushing yards and a total of 15 passing yards.
Montevallo’s leading rusher sophomore Undraez Lilly finished the game with 7 carries and 62 yards.  Leading receiver junior Mike McKenzie  received for 21 yards.
